Disha Salian case: Was Sushant Singh Rajput’s ex-manager depressed due to her father's actions?

The closure report by Malvani police, which probed Disha Salian’s death, was submitted on February 4, 2021. As per the police, she died by suicide by jumping off the 12th floor of her building in Jankalyan Nagar in north Mumbai on June 8, 2020

The Mumbai police's closure report in the Disha Salian death case has invited criticism from Shiv Sena, with party leader and spokesperson Sanjay Nirupam alleging that the rival Shiv Sena (UBT) was maligning Satish Salian, Disha’s father.

According to reports in Marathi media, the police closure report mentioned that Disha’s father Satish Salian had an extramarital affair which was troubling her, and that she had told her friends about it. The report also cited misuse of Disha’s money by her father as one of the several reasons for her depression, and termed her death a suicide.

Disha was the former manager of actor Sushant Singh Rajput. The two died within a span of a few days in June 2020. As per the police, she died by suicide by jumping off the 12th floor of her building in Jankalyan Nagar in north Mumbai on June 8.

Malvani police recorded statements of Disha's friends and witnesses, which revealed that she was depressed due to failed projects, misunderstanding with friends and misuse of her money by her father. The police had also recorded statements of actors with whom Disha was communicating on behalf of her company.

Speaking at a press conference in Mumbai, Nirupam demanded that Mumbai police disclose the truth behind the closure report in the Disha Salian case. Accusing the Shiv Sena (UBT) of trying to suppress the case as Uddhav Thackeray was the Maharashtra chief minister then, he said, “Did the Malvani police try to cover up the case under Uddhav Thackeray’s pressure?” He alleged that the closure report included false information to defame the Salian family. “Aaditya Thackeray and his associates are the prime accused in Disha’s murder, and now they are attacking her father’s reputation,” Nirupam said.

Last week, Salian's father moved Bombay High Court seeking a fresh probe into the mysterious circumstances under which his daughter was found dead. He also urged the court to order an FIR against Aaditya Thackeray, and transfer of the probe to the CBI.
